What Are Acid Free Boxes?
Acid free boxes are storage containers that are specifically designed to keep items safe from deterioration caused by acidic materials. Traditional cardboard boxes and containers are made with materials that contain acid, which can cause damage to photos, documents, and other sensitive items. Acid free boxes, on the other hand, are made with neutral pH materials that do not have any acids or other harmful chemicals that can lead to deterioration. These boxes are typically made with high-quality materials such as buffered or unbuffered paperboard or corrugated cardboard, ensuring that your items are protected from environmental factors that can cause damage over time.

Tips for Storing Items in Acid Free Boxes
Once you have chosen the right acid free boxes for storage, there are a few tips to keep in mind when storing your items. When placing your items in the boxes, ensure that they are clean and dry to prevent mold, mildew, and other types of damage. Use acid free tissue paper or archival sleeves to protect delicate items such as photos and artwork. Label your boxes with the contents and date of storage to keep track of your items and easily locate them when needed. Store your boxes in a cool, dry, and dark location to prevent damage from light, humidity, and temperature extremes.
